Efficacy and safety of trastuzumab deruxtecan in HR-negative HER2-low advanced breast cancer: A real-world, retrospective study.
Abstract
e15019 Background: Trastuzumab deruxtecan (T-DXd) demonstrated promising efficacy in patients with HER2-low metastatic breast cancer (mBC), while most patients were hormone receptor (HR)-positive population. Limited data are available about its efficacy in HR-negative patients. We examined effectiveness and safety of T-DXd in HR-negative HER2-low mBC. Methods: This real-world, retrospective study included patients with pre-treated HR-negative HER2-low mBC who received at least one administration of T-DXd. The outcomes were objective response rate (ORR), disease control rate (DCR), progression-free survival (PFS), overall survival (OS), disease control rate (DCR), and adverse events (AEs). Results: From May 2022 and August 2024, a cohort of 50 patients were recruited, including 29 (58%) patients had primary HR-negative and 21 (42%) were converted by HR-positive disease. Eight (16%) patients were previously treated with anti trop-2 ADC, and 3 (6%) were treated with anti HER2 ADC. The median number of prior therapies for metastatic disease was 2 ( range 0–6). In the whole cohort, the ORR and DCR were 30% and 78%, and the median PFS and OS were 5.1 and 16.6 months. In subgroup analysis, patients with primary HR-negative mBC had the worse median PFS and OS compared with patients converted by HR-positive mBC, 3.8 versus 7.1 months, p = 0.002, and 11.9 versus 21.2 months, p = 0.02, respectively. Any-grade toxicity was registered in 44 (88%) patients. Most common AEs reported were nausea (68%), neutropenia (30%), and fatigue (36%). Grade 3/4 AEs were registered in 7 (14%) patients, including thrombocytopenia (10%), neutropenia (6%), leukopenia (6%), anemia (6%), drug-induced interstitial lung disease (2%), and nausea (2%). Conclusions: Efficacy and safety of T-DXd were confirmed in an unselected real-world population of HR-negative HER2-low mBC. These results are consistent with the results of known findings, and no new safety concerns were reported. Evaluation of efficacy. Treatment Response All patients(N=50) Primary HR-negative mBC(N=29) Converted by HR-positive mBC(N=21) ORR 15 (30.0) 6 (20.7) 9 (42.9) DCR 39 (78.0) 19 (65.5) 20 (95.2) Median PFS (95% CI) 5.1 (4.6-5.6) 3.8 (2.2-5.4) 7.1(1.7-12.5) Hazard ratio (95% CI) NA 2.76 (1.43-5.31) P value NA 0.002 Median OS (95% CI) 16.6 (10.8-22.4) 11.9 (6.7-17.1) 21.2 (12.4-30.0) Hazard ratio (95% CI) NA 3.49 (1.26-9.68) P value NA 0.02
